Numerical Solution of n-th Order Fuzzy Linear Differential Equations by Homotopy Perturbation Method
This paper targets to investigate the numerical solution of -th order fuzzy differential equations with fuzzy environment using Homotopy Perturbation Method (HPM). Triangular fuzzy convex normalized sets are used for the fuzzy parameter and variables. Obtained results are compared with the existing solution depicted in term of plots to show the efficiency of the applied method.
